kafka

kafka单机启动如何快速完成

小樊
81
2024-12-18 08:35:13
栏目: 大数据

要快速完成Kafka单机启动,您可以按照以下步骤操作:

  1. 下载并解压Kafka

    • 访问Apache Kafka官方下载页面。
    • 选择适合您操作系统的版本并下载。
    • 解压下载的文件到您选择的目录。
  2. 配置Zookeeper(如果使用Kafka自带的Zookeeper):

    • 进入Kafka安装目录下的config文件夹。
    • 编辑zookeeper.properties文件,设置dataDir属性指定Zookeeper数据存储目录。
  3. 配置Kafka

    • 同样在config文件夹中,编辑server.properties文件。
    • 修改broker.id属性,确保每个Kafka服务器有唯一的ID。
    • 设置listeners属性,指定Kafka监听的地址和端口。
    • 根据需要修改其他属性,如日志目录、副本因子等。
  4. 启动Zookeeper和Kafka

    • 在Kafka安装目录下,打开命令行终端,执行以下命令启动Zookeeper服务:

      bin/zookeeper-server-start.sh config/zookeeper.properties
      
    • 启动Kafka服务:

      bin/kafka-server-start.sh config/server.properties
      
  5. 创建主题(可选):

    • 在Kafka目录下,执行以下命令创建一个名为mytopic的主题:

      bin/kafka-topics.sh --create --topic mytopic --bootstrap-server localhost:9092 --partitions 1 --replication-factor 1
      
  6. 测试Kafka

    • 使用Kafka提供的命令行工具创建生产者(kafka-console-producer.sh)和消费者(kafka-console-consumer.sh)来测试Kafka是否正常工作。

按照上述步骤,您应该能够快速完成Kafka的单机启动,并可以进行基本的测试。

0
看了该问题的人还看了